Good Dispersion, Bad Dispersion.
We document that most dispersion in marginal revenue products of inputs occurs across plants within firms rather than between firms. This is commonly thought to reflect misallocation: dispersion is "bad". However, we show that eliminating frictions hampering internal capital markets in a multi-plant...
